sawtooth wilderness area

The Sawtooth Wilderness is a protected natural area in Idaho, known for its stunning jagged mountain peaks resembling a saw blade. Covering about 217,000 acres, it features rugged terrain, clear lakes, and diverse wildlife, including deer, elk, and bears. The area offers outdoor activities like hiking, camping, fishing, and climbing while preserving its pristine wilderness. Managed by the U.S. Forest Service, it maintains a balance between recreation and conservation, providing visitors a chance to experience untouched scenic beauty and solitude in a remote mountain setting.
